The resin anchor comprises an apertured tubular envelope designed to be
compressed by a traction element, characterized in that it includes, on
the inside of the envelope, a resin component and a hardener component
that are intended to be mixed together and to cure under the action of
the compression of the envelope, in order to fasten the anchor. The
traction element is a stud having a threaded rod part that cooperates
with a tapped traction element firmly attached to the end of the bushing.
The anchor is fastened both mechanically and chemically, for either solid
material or hollow material.
